Is 467193641 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
No, 467 193 641 is not a prime number.
For example, 467 193 641 can be divided by 19: 467 193 641 / 19 = 24 589 139.
For 467 193 641 to be a prime number, it would have been required that 467 193 641 has only two divisors, i.e., itself and 1.
